Zimbabwe Govt provides funds for Tokwe-Mukorsi dam completion

26 October 2016


Work is set to continue on the Tokwe-Mukorsi dam in Zimbabwe after the country’s government released US$20.3 million for use towards project completion.

The funds were released to the Infrastructure Development Bank of Zimbabwe (IDBZ ) and are in addition to US$75million Treasury Bills availed by the Government to clear outstanding arrears.

Earlier in the year, the IDBZ paid US$18.4 million in arrears to contractor Salini Impregilo JV, who has now been engaged to fully re-mobilize and complete outstanding works before the onset of the rainy season.

Tokwe – Mukorsi Dam is expected to be able to impound water starting from the 2016/17 rainy season.
